Food Structure and Functionality Symposium Young Scientist Award – Winner announced! Alejandra Acevedo-Fani, Riddet Institute, Massey University
Dr Alejandra Acevedo-Fani is an Associate Professor in Food Science at the Riddet Institute, Massey University (New Zealand). Her research focuses on functional food colloids, including emulsion systems and proteins, and how their structure across multiple length scales influences functionality and digestion. She earned her PhD from the University of Lleida (Spain) in 2016 and joined the Riddet Institute in 2017. She now leads a research team working on structural and functional characterisation of plant-based food materials and hybrid systems with dairy. She is principal investigator at the Riddet Institute Centre of Research Excellence (CoRE), co-authored 50+ publications and patents and co-founded ANDFOODS, a plant-based dairy start-up.
